Ch 10: A Talk of the Future

The next morning another doctor showed up at the Aslanbek residence. She was an elderly doctor that used Divinus and walked with a cane.

"You're lucky you contacted me when you did. Every doctor in the district was getting requests first thing this morning." Doctor Dwie said.

"Did something bad happen?" Levanya asked.

"Ha. Not bad for most people. Someone tried to break into doctor Azarias house last night. His wards scared them off but they found the 'good' doctor high out of his mind from White Blood Tulip powder. His regular patients are searching for new physicians." She replied.

Levanya's lips tightened at the mention of the ingredient that doctor Azarias said they couldn't find to cure her daughter.

"He was the one that originally checked out my daughter. Something didn't sit right with me so I called you." Levanya said.

"Good that you did. There's no telling what kind of job that man did." Dwie said.

After singing a multi harmony hymn over Ilinka, the second doctor smiled.

"Well at least that idiot didn't mess up her care. The ointment he gave you was very good. Whatever infection she had, has been healed. She's just tired from fighting the infection. I'll leave a vial for you to help her recover her energy." Dwie said.

"He said there was poison in her system. Is there any sign of that?" Levanya said.

"I don't see any sign of poison. I'd blame that diagnosis on the White Blood Tulip powder." Dwie said.

Shortly after that she left.

After giving Ilinka a bit of the energy elixir she went to check on her son who was still sleeping. She brushed his hair as he slept.

"Just like your father." She kissed his forehead before going to make some breakfast.

That day both children started to make a recovery.

Levanya decided to keep the family in the house until Vivek got back. She had no doubt that Pantel had someone watching them and she didn't want to let him know that Ilinka was not in any danger anymore.

Yulia stopped by to make sure they were doing well. She also delivered the news that Baldeur knew was coming.

The world that Vivek was in had been quarantined for a potential virus the day before he was supposed to come home.

For the next week the family stayed out of public. Baldeur understood what was going on and helped his mother keep Ilinka entertained after she recovered and became energetic.

When Vivek came home he was a bit upset about the delay but was happy to see his family. Levanya waited until their children were asleep to tell him about what had happened.

"I'm going to kill him." Vivek said after a moment of silence.

"While I'll definitely help you do that, we need to be smart about this. If you just go out and kill him, his family will retaliate." Levanya said.

"You're right. It took him two years to plan this so we should have some time before he comes after us again." Vivek said.

"Maybe we should move districts?" Vivek continued. It wasn't that he was afraid of Pantel but he had two young children to worry about.

"That might be for the best." Levanya agreed. She also wanted to kill that bastard but keeping her children safe was more important.

After another moment of silence Vivek spoke about the other major revelation.

"So Baldeur has two Sources." He said.

"At least two sources." Levanya said.

"It seems we're good at creating prodigies." Vivek joked before kissing his wife's forehead. Those with multi Sources were rare but their family had two of them now.

They spent the next few hours discussing what to do about Baldeur.

In the end they decided to be low key on training their son. They debated several different people that they knew to be his teachers.

If Baldeur had heard their conversation he would have been laughing internally. His knowledge from his previous lives would be at least equal to anyone they would get to teach him. More than likely it would be better.

The next day Vivek went to the Explorers Union to get a specific artifact.

He returned home with a gray orb that would tell them what Sources Baldeur had and would give them a good idea of his potential.

These orbs were rare and required time to build up energy, so they weren't regularly used for testing.

When Baldeur saw it he recognized it as an enchanted item made from Laksulm. In his seventh life they were used to see which elemental threads a person would be best at using. Because of this he knew how to manipulate the readings.

At this moment he had to make a decision. How many Sources would he reveal and how strong should he be seen as?

In the end three colors brightly shown in the gray orb. Blue for Mana, yellow for Divinus and green for Anodular.

The last two were a given since Levanya had already seen him using them. Baldeur decided on the third since having three Sources would give him and his family opportunities and open doors that wouldn't be available for him.

Four Sources would have made him a target. Three would still be a risk but there would be enough factions that would want him to join them, that he shouldn't be in too much risk of being killed because of his potential.

He went back and forth about showing Mana or Qi. He knew his father wanted a fellow Cultivator but it would be a decade before he would be able to fully advance since his body was still growing.

With Mana he'd be able to learn from his mother right away and if Pantel tried something in the near future, he wouldn't have to worry about revealing more Sources.

After a moment of shock, Levanya used a guide book to see what her son's strengths would be. This would help them decide which of their friends they would ask for help.

The next day two old family friends were brought to the house to start Baldeur's secret training.
